Traveling with Invisalign? Stay on Track Wherever You Go

May 2, 2026

Woman on bridge, traveling

Whether you’re heading out for a weekend getaway, a business trip, or a long-awaited vacation, traveling can throw off your normal routine. If you’re undergoing Invisalign treatment, you may wonder how to keep your progress on track when you’re away from home. Fortunately, a little preparation can make traveling with clear aligners simple and stress-free.

Pack an Invisalign Travel Kit

One of the easiest ways to stay on top of your treatment is to create a dedicated travel kit before you leave. Include essentials such as your aligner case, toothbrush, toothpaste, floss, and cleaning crystals or aligner cleaner if you use them.

Having everything in one place makes it easier to maintain your routine no matter where your travels take you. Consider keeping your kit in your carry-on bag so it remains accessible during flights, road trips, or long layovers.

Always Keep Your Aligners in Their Case

It can be tempting to wrap aligners in a napkin while eating at a restaurant or grabbing a quick snack on the go. Unfortunately, this is one of the most common ways aligners get lost or accidentally thrown away.

Whenever you remove your trays, place them directly into their protective case. This simple habit can save you the inconvenience and expense of replacing lost aligners while traveling.

Stick to Your Wear Schedule

Consistency is key with Invisalign treatment. Most patients are instructed to wear their aligners for 20 to 22 hours per day, removing them only for eating, drinking anything other than water, and oral hygiene.

Travel often brings schedule changes, late nights, and unexpected activities, but it’s important to keep wearing your aligners as directed. Setting reminders on your phone can help you remember to put them back in after meals or snacks.

Bring Your Next Set of Aligners

If you’re scheduled to switch to a new set of trays during your trip, be sure to pack the next aligner in the series. This is especially important for longer vacations.

Bringing your upcoming aligners ensures that you can stay on schedule even if your switch date arrives while you’re away. It’s also a good idea to bring the previous set as a backup in case something happens to your current trays.

Stay Hydrated and Maintain Good Oral Hygiene

Traveling often means indulging in special foods, treats, and beverages. While enjoying your trip is important, don’t forget to care for your teeth and aligners.

Brush and floss whenever possible before reinserting your trays. If brushing isn’t immediately available, rinse your mouth with water and clean your aligners as soon as you can. Staying hydrated throughout your trip can also help reduce dry mouth and keep your aligners feeling more comfortable.

Plan Ahead for Unexpected Situations

Lost luggage, delayed flights, and forgotten items can happen to anyone. Before you travel, make sure you know how to contact your orthodontic office if you have questions or experience an issue with your aligners.

Taking a few minutes to prepare for potential hiccups can provide peace of mind and help you handle any surprises without disrupting your treatment.

With a little planning and consistency, you can enjoy your travels while keeping your smile journey moving forward.
